Blizzard announced at Gamescom which it already incorporates a new World of Warcraft content patch planned for Legion, whilst the upcoming expansion has not yet been released. Patch 7.1, Return to Karazhan, provides back the titular area to be a five-player dungeon with nine bosses. Online role-playing outlet MMO Champion collected the patch's details on the announcement stream. It's confirmed how the old Karazhan will remain in existence and be readily available for players to discover and farm for items and resources. Additionally, the patch introduces a little raid amidst The Emerald Nightmare and The Nighthold that's likely to bring the Stormheim story in an end.


On surface of that, Patch 7.1 includes outdoor Suramar content that's section of the Nightfallen story. Players can test the patch in their own business, because the PTR goes live soon after the Legion expansions launches on August 30.
